Hosting an on-demand webinar using Univid is easy.
1. Record it
You can either (A) record your webinar using Univid, or (B) upload your own recorded video.
(A) Record your webinar using Univid
Simply record your webinar, by going live using the Univid studio. After you are done with the recording pressing end webinar > activating the on-demand mode.
(B) Upload your recording
If you want to upload your recording, or make more adjustments beyond using the Univid trimmer for start and end time - navigate to the on-demand mode and press upload.
2. Decide how your attendees should watch it
First, decide how you want your audience to see your on-demand webinar. With Univid you can either:
Make the on-demand webinar visible in Univid directly (same link, no hassle).
Embed a video from Univid on your own website.
Download the recording and upload it elsewhere like Youtube, or Vimeo.
A. On-demand mode in Univid directly
The webinar recording will then be available to (A) publish the recording on the same link, (B) download as .mp4 file in 1080p HD, or (C) embed with a HTML tag on your own site (hosted by Univid).

B. Embed video with a HTML tag on your own site
You can embed the on-demand video from your Univid webinar directly on your own domain or website.
It's hosted for you in top quality with Univid - and no downloads or uploads required.
This is a perfect option to for example:
use our webinars as video lead magnets
build out a video content bank for your help center
To embed a webinar:
Navigate to the on-demand hub of the webinar
Choose the video that's going to be embedded
Press embed
Click the eye to make the video embeddable
Copy the embed code and paste it into your website
Hint: Make sure the video is published on-demand in the webinar, otherwise it won't show up in the embed.
C. Download the video
To download the video recording as .mp4, simply press "download".
